Germanna Community College vs. Laurel Ridge Community College Cost Comparison

Which college is more expensive, Germanna Community College or Laurel Ridge Community College? Published tuition is the sticker price; many students pay less after aid (see average net price below).

  • The typical actual cost that students pay to attend (average net price) is less at Germanna Community College than Laurel Ridge Community College ($5,469 vs. $6,411).
  • Living costs (room and board or off-campus housing budget) are the same at Germanna Community College and Laurel Ridge Community College ($9,970).
  • Germanna Community College is 3.6% more expensive for in-state tuition than Laurel Ridge Community College (about $185 more per year; $5,257.00 vs. $5,072.00).
  • Out-of-state tuition is 1.2% higher at Germanna Community College than at Laurel Ridge Community College (about $138 more per year; $11,648.00 vs. $11,510.00).
  • A larger share of students receive grant aid at Germanna Community College than at Laurel Ridge Community College (50% vs. 48%).
  • The average total grant financial aid received by Germanna Community College students is 22.3% larger than aid received by Laurel Ridge Community College students ($6,805 vs. $5,563).

Germanna Community College vs. Laurel Ridge Community College Graduation Outcomes Comparison

How do outcomes compare for Germanna Community College and Laurel Ridge Community College? Graduation rate, earnings, and student loan debt are common indicators. The bullets below summarize the same federal outcomes fields as the comparison table (College Scorecard / IPEDS where applicable).

  • Graduates of Germanna Community College and Laurel Ridge Community College have equivalent median earnings about ten years after starting college ($34,600 vs. $34,600), per the federal College Scorecard cohort (typically among students working and not enrolled).
  • Among federal student loan borrowers, Laurel Ridge Community College graduates have a $2,085 lower median loan debt than Germanna Community College graduates ($7,625 vs. $9,710).
  • Among borrowers, Laurel Ridge Community College graduates have an estimated $22 lower median monthly federal student loan payment than Germanna Community College graduates ($78 vs. $100).
  • More Laurel Ridge Community College graduates are actively paying back their federal student loan debt than former Germanna Community College students, three years after graduation. (43% vs. 40%)
